  The biofuel rats are eating our grain!         


Author: calderhome
Date: Mar 11, 2008 22:11

"Food supply security" is the hot topic in Europe, where rebellion
against the biofuel bandwagon has been accelerating as fast as food
prices have risen. If you want to join a club, a cult, and hop on a
bandwagon, then FOOD SECURITY is the winning ticket. People will
always need to eat, want to eat, and like paying reasonable prices for
their viddles. The biofuel rats have been eating our grain for over a
decade, with world food shortages the result. Ethanol production took
only 7%% of American corn in 1998, but has grown as a cancer on our
food supply, taking 37 to 38%% by 2007. If you want to see the results
of this ever increasing gnawing away at our food supply, then spend an
